【正文】
I 畢 業(yè) 設(shè) 計(jì)(論 文)題目 基于人才搜索的博客系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n) II畢業(yè)設(shè)計(jì)(論文)原創(chuàng)性聲明和使用授權(quán)說(shuō)明原創(chuàng)性聲明本人鄭重承諾:所呈交的畢業(yè)設(shè)計(jì)(論文),是我個(gè)人在指導(dǎo)教師的指導(dǎo)下進(jìn)行的研究工作及取得的成果。盡我所知,除文中特別加以標(biāo)注和致謝的地方外,不包含其他人或組織已經(jīng)發(fā)表或公布過(guò)的研究成果,也不包含我為獲得 及其它教育機(jī)構(gòu)的學(xué)位或?qū)W歷而使用過(guò)的材料。對(duì)本研究提供過(guò)幫助和做出過(guò)貢獻(xiàn)的個(gè)人或集體,均已在文中作了明確的說(shuō)明并表示了謝意。作 者 簽 名: 日 期: 指導(dǎo)教師簽名: 日 期: 使用授權(quán)說(shuō)明本人完全了解 大學(xué)關(guān)于收集、保存、使用畢業(yè)設(shè)計(jì)(論文)的規(guī)定,即:按照學(xué)校要求提交畢業(yè)設(shè)計(jì)(論文)的印刷本和電子版本;學(xué)校有權(quán)保存畢業(yè)設(shè)計(jì)(論文)的印刷本和電子版,并提供目錄檢索與閱覽服務(wù);學(xué)??梢圆捎糜坝 ⒖s印、數(shù)字化或其它復(fù)制手段保存論文;在不以贏利為目的前提下,學(xué)??梢怨颊撐牡牟糠只蛉?jī)?nèi)容。作者簽名: 日 期: III學(xué)位論文原創(chuàng)性聲明本人鄭重聲明:所呈交的論文是本人在導(dǎo)師的指導(dǎo)下獨(dú)立進(jìn)行研究所取得的研究成果。除了文中特別加以標(biāo)注引用的內(nèi)容外,本論文不包含任何其他個(gè)人或集體已經(jīng)發(fā)表或撰寫(xiě)的成果作品。對(duì)本文的研究做出重要貢獻(xiàn)的個(gè)人和集體,均已在文中以明確方式標(biāo)明。本人完全意識(shí)到本聲明的法律后果由本人承擔(dān)。作者簽名: 日期: 年 月 日學(xué)位論文版權(quán)使用授權(quán)書(shū)本學(xué)位論文作者完全了解學(xué)校有關(guān)保留、使用學(xué)位論文的規(guī)定,同意學(xué)校保留并向國(guó)家有關(guān)部門或機(jī)構(gòu)送交論文的復(fù)印件和電子版,允許論文被查閱和借閱。本人授權(quán) 大學(xué)可以將本學(xué)位論文的全部或部分內(nèi)容編入有關(guān)數(shù)據(jù)庫(kù)進(jìn)行檢索,可以采用影印、縮印或掃描等復(fù)制手段保存和匯編本學(xué)位論文。涉密論文按學(xué)校規(guī)定處理。作者簽名: 日期: 年 月 日導(dǎo)師簽名: 日期: 年 月 日IV注 意 事 項(xiàng)(論文)的內(nèi)容包括:1)封面(按教務(wù)處制定的標(biāo)準(zhǔn)封面格式制作)2)原創(chuàng)性聲明3)中文摘要(300 字左右)、關(guān)鍵詞4)外文摘要、關(guān)鍵詞 5)目次頁(yè)(附件不統(tǒng)一編入)6)論文主體部分:引言(或緒論)、正文、結(jié)論7)參考文獻(xiàn)8)致謝9)附錄(對(duì)論文支持必要時(shí)):理工類設(shè)計(jì)(論文)正文字?jǐn)?shù)不少于 1 萬(wàn)字(不包括圖紙、程序清單等),文科類論文正文字?jǐn)?shù)不少于 萬(wàn)字。:任務(wù)書(shū)、開(kāi)題報(bào)告、外文譯文、譯文原文(復(fù)印件)。、圖表要求:1)文字通順,語(yǔ)言流暢,書(shū)寫(xiě)字跡工整,打印字體及大小符合要求,無(wú)錯(cuò)別字,不準(zhǔn)請(qǐng)他人代寫(xiě)2)工程設(shè)計(jì)類題目的圖紙,要求部分用尺規(guī)繪制,部分用計(jì)算機(jī)繪制,所有圖紙應(yīng)符合國(guó)家技術(shù)標(biāo)準(zhǔn)規(guī)范。圖表整潔,布局合理,文字注釋必須使用工程字書(shū)寫(xiě),不準(zhǔn)用徒手畫(huà)3)畢業(yè)論文須用 A4 單面打印,論文 50 頁(yè)以上的雙面打印4)圖表應(yīng)繪制于無(wú)格子的頁(yè)面上5)軟件工程類課題應(yīng)有程序清單,并提供電子文檔1)設(shè)計(jì)(論文)2)附件:按照任務(wù)書(shū)、開(kāi)題報(bào)告、外文譯文、譯文原文(復(fù)印件)次序裝訂V摘 要在互聯(lián)網(wǎng)迅速發(fā)展,生活壓力急劇加大的今天,人們最大的希望就是找到一份好工作來(lái)滿足當(dāng)前的現(xiàn)狀,而公司又急缺相關(guān)行業(yè)的人才,雖然現(xiàn)在的招聘平臺(tái)特別多,但是不足以招聘到更適合的人才,又不知道應(yīng)聘者的實(shí)際水平,由此,基于人才搜索的博客網(wǎng)站系統(tǒng)應(yīng)運(yùn)而生。本系統(tǒng)主要專業(yè)于 IT 方向招聘的網(wǎng)站平臺(tái),為了更好的招聘到合適的人才,推出博客業(yè)務(wù)。通過(guò)博客用戶的技術(shù)水平來(lái)判斷他是否能夠勝任相應(yīng)的工作,公司用戶也可以通過(guò)看博客用戶的文章看到相應(yīng)的技術(shù)水平。求賢人才網(wǎng)將通過(guò)這種方式,招攬更多的人才,從而增加自己的招聘業(yè)務(wù)量。本次論文的設(shè)計(jì)是基于人才搜索的博客網(wǎng)站系統(tǒng),主要滿足喜歡互聯(lián)網(wǎng)技術(shù)的用戶對(duì)互聯(lián)網(wǎng)在線交流的需求和人才發(fā)現(xiàn),為用戶提供各種各樣的豐富的功能。在項(xiàng)目中,通過(guò)使用了類之間的繼承與接口,實(shí)現(xiàn)了各個(gè)類之間既有一定的關(guān)系又降低了耦合度,該項(xiàng)目采用了當(dāng)前流行的 Struts,Hibernate 框架對(duì)后臺(tái)服務(wù)器進(jìn)行設(shè)計(jì)與實(shí)現(xiàn),MYSQL 作為數(shù)據(jù)庫(kù)存儲(chǔ),同時(shí)采用了 Ehcache 緩存技術(shù)來(lái)提高系統(tǒng)的性能。該系統(tǒng)采用了 MVC 的設(shè)計(jì)模式,前端頁(yè)面采用了類似 JSP 頁(yè)面,后臺(tái)采用了 Struts+Hibernate 框架設(shè)計(jì),對(duì)系統(tǒng)的需求設(shè)計(jì),總體設(shè)計(jì),詳細(xì)設(shè)計(jì)等都提供了較好的實(shí)現(xiàn)接口。本系統(tǒng)主要針對(duì)于小型或中型的公司而設(shè)計(jì),主要有文章管理,書(shū)簽管理,相冊(cè)管理,音樂(lè)管理,好友管理等多種功能,滿足人才搜索的要求。到達(dá)此次系統(tǒng)的設(shè)計(jì)要求。關(guān)鍵詞:Java,MyEclipse,Struts2+Spring+Hibernate,Velocity,Ehcache,MySQLVIABSTRACTWith the rapid development of Inter technology, the Inter in the modern life has played an important can obtain abundant science and technology information through the work at the same time, also hope to through the platform to the Inter more and more people show their good in technology, I browse or learn the classic blog articles, meet more likeminded friends , the work blog this munication tool arises at the historic people through the blog, can be published on the Inter platform of personal knowledge, greatly enriched the work Velocity of modern life. In today39。s rapid development of puter work, work blog platform has bee people to release all kinds of Inter information, online learning, one of the essential way has bee a kind of simple and quick, save time and effort of online munication platform.Nowadays at home and abroad have been studying the blog can how much benefits to people. Them by analyzing the present situation of work blog system and the user39。s use of style, USES the most popular web programming technology, from the angles of the client and the server to the performance requirements of blog sites, using EnCache technology, users in the use MYSQL of this web site experience is good,better optimization of blog, bring brandnew user experience. This project based on Struts + Spring + Hibernate framework technology of multiuser blog information platform system, blog system based on SSH framework to implement can have better security (such as to prevent SQL injection, URL rewriting, data Cache Cache) code, the background is mostly adopts the way of the interface shows the function of flexible scalability and JAVA language has better interoperability. This paper through to the blog current situation and future development, and related functions, this paper expounds the key personal blog overall architecture design and implementation process.KEYWORDS:Java,MyEclipse,Struts2+Spring+Hibernate,Velocity,Ehcach,MySQVIILVIII目錄 研究背景 ......................................................6 國(guó)內(nèi)外研究現(xiàn)狀 ................................................6 本文研究的主要內(nèi)容 ............................................7 論文組織結(jié)構(gòu) ..................................................8第 2 章 項(xiàng)目開(kāi)發(fā)技術(shù)介紹 .............................................9 Ehcache 技術(shù)介紹 ..............................................9 S2SH 框架介紹 .................................................9 MySQL Server 數(shù)據(jù)庫(kù)介紹 ......................................11 MyEclipse 開(kāi)發(fā)工具介紹 .......................................12 本章小結(jié) .....................................................12第 3 章 系統(tǒng)需求分析 ................................................12 系統(tǒng)開(kāi)發(fā)條件 .................................................13 目標(biāo)設(shè)計(jì)要求 .................................................13 系統(tǒng)功能需求分析 .............................................14 系統(tǒng)用例圖 ...................................................15 可行性研究分析 ...............................................17 技術(shù)可行性 .............................................18 經(jīng)濟(jì)可行性 .............................................18 操作可行性 .............................................18 本章小結(jié) .....................................................19第 4 章 系統(tǒng)總體設(shè)計(jì) ................................................19 系統(tǒng)總體架構(gòu) .................................................19 系統(tǒng)主要功能模塊設(shè)計(jì) .........................................20 系統(tǒng)流程 .....................................................22 系統(tǒng)數(shù)據(jù)庫(kù)設(shè)計(jì) ...............................................24 數(shù)據(jù)庫(kù)表實(shí)體屬性圖 .....................................25 數(shù)據(jù)庫(kù)邏輯結(jié)構(gòu)圖 .......................................27 本章小結(jié) ...............................................